Guide: Add Google ADK Memory with Hindsight
If you want Google ADK memory with Hindsight, the cleanest setup is the hindsight-google-adk package. It implements ADK's BaseMemoryService, so you pass it to Runner(memory_service=...) and sessions are retained automatically when they end, while agents that call search_memory get matching results back from Hindsight. That gives ADK agents long-term memory across sessions instead of starting cold every time.
This fits ADK because ADK already has a memory service interface built in. Rather than bolting memory on from the outside, the integration plugs Hindsight directly into that interface. Memory is scoped per (app_name, user_id) by default, so each app and user gets its own isolated bank.
If you want the agent to decide when to store or recall mid-turn instead of relying on automatic session retention, the package also ships explicit FunctionTool wrappers. Prerequisites
Before you start, make sure you have:
- Python 3.10+
google-adk>=2.0installed and a working ADK agent- A reachable Hindsight backend, Hindsight Cloud or a self-hosted server
Step 1: Install the package
pip install hindsight-google-adk
This pulls in hindsight-client>=0.4.0, which the integration uses to talk to your Hindsight backend.
Step 2: Wire up the memory service
The main pattern implements ADK's BaseMemoryService. Construct it with from_url and pass it to Runner:
import asyncio
from google.adk.agents import LlmAgent
from google.adk.runners import Runner
from google.adk.sessions import InMemorySessionService
from hindsight_google_adk import HindsightMemoryService
memory = HindsightMemoryService.from_url(
hindsight_api_url="https://api.hindsight.vectorize.io",
api_key="hsk_...",
)
agent = LlmAgent(name="assistant", model="gemini-2.0-flash")
runner = Runner(
app_name="my-app",
agent=agent,
session_service=InMemorySessionService(),
memory_service=memory,
)
# ... use runner.run_async(...) as normal. Memory is automatic.
For a self-hosted Hindsight server, point at your own URL and drop the API key:
HindsightMemoryService.from_url(hindsight_api_url="http://localhost:8888")
No api_key is needed for unauthenticated local servers.
How the memory service uses memory
The integration hooks into the two points ADK's memory service interface exposes:
- Retain (on session end): when a session ends,
Runnercallsadd_session_to_memory, which retains all of the session's events to a Hindsight bank keyed by(app_name, user_id). - Recall (on search): when the agent — or any other call — invokes
search_memory(app_name, user_id, query), the integration runs a Hindsight recall against the same bank and returns the results as ADKMemoryEntryobjects.
Failures are resilient: Hindsight errors in the add_* and search_memory methods are logged but never propagate to the Runner, so memory problems don't crash the agent.

Per-user memory banks
By default, each (app_name, user_id) pair gets its own bank: "{app_name}::{user_id}". That keeps one user's memory isolated from another's. Override the scheme with bank_id_template:
# Per-user bank, shared across apps
HindsightMemoryService.from_url(
hindsight_api_url="https://api.hindsight.vectorize.io",
api_key="hsk_...",
bank_id_template="user::{user_id}",
)
# Static bank, shared across all users
HindsightMemoryService.from_url(
hindsight_api_url="https://api.hindsight.vectorize.io",
api_key="hsk_...",
bank_id_template="my-shared-bank",
)
Every retained event also carries app:<app_name> and user:<user_id> tags, and recall queries automatically include user:<user_id>, so users never see each other's memories.
Optional: explicit retain / recall / reflect tools
If you want the model to decide when to store or recall mid-turn, add the explicit tools instead of (or alongside) the memory service:
from google.adk.agents import LlmAgent
from hindsight_google_adk import create_hindsight_tools
tools = create_hindsight_tools(
bank_id="user-123",
hindsight_api_url="https://api.hindsight.vectorize.io",
api_key="hsk_...",
)
agent = LlmAgent(name="assistant", model="gemini-2.0-flash", tools=tools)
The agent gets three tools (toggle with include_retain / include_recall / include_reflect):
hindsight_retain(content)— store information to long-term memoryhindsight_recall(query)— search memory and return matcheshindsight_reflect(query)— synthesize a coherent answer from memory
You can use both patterns at once — the memory service for automatic retention on session end, and the tools for agent-driven recall mid-turn. They share a bank when the bank ids align.
Verify that memory is working
A good test sequence is:
- run an agent turn under a
Runnerwith theHindsightMemoryServiceattached - let the agent record a decision, fact, or preference
- end the session so its events are retained
- start a new session with the same
app_nameanduser_id - ask about the earlier detail so the agent calls
search_memory
If the recalled results surface the earlier detail, the setup is working.
Common mistakes
Changing app_name or user_id between sessions
The bank is derived from (app_name, user_id) by default. If either value changes, the new session reads a different bank and won't see the earlier memory.
Testing retain too early
Session events are retained when the session ends. If you check before the session completes, the content may not have been stored yet.
Assuming memory is global
By default each (app_name, user_id) pair gets its own bank. That is usually what you want, but do not expect one user to recall another user's context unless you set a shared bank_id_template.
Passing an API key to a local server
Hindsight Cloud needs an api_key. A self-hosted, unauthenticated server does not — just set hindsight_api_url to your local URL.
FAQ
Do I need Hindsight Cloud?
No. A self-hosted Hindsight server works too — pass its URL to hindsight_api_url and omit api_key.
Do I have to use the explicit tools?
No. The HindsightMemoryService handles retain-on-session-end and recall-on-search_memory automatically. The FunctionTool wrappers are optional, for when you want the agent to control memory mid-turn.
How is memory scoped?
Per (app_name, user_id) by default, using the template "{app_name}::{user_id}". Override it with bank_id_template.
Can I set app-wide defaults once?
Yes. Call configure(...) at startup and later HindsightMemoryService.from_url() / create_hindsight_tools() calls use it as a fallback.
